Output 75e49612eb37e784564b816e9cd6ae2a1edc2c77de55de9022f52963da1e9ee5:0

value
66327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a6f587df8d342d292f961866b8e6219f6737095 OP_EQUAL
address
MPSLVUTmZMRi1N53n8rX17nyDTVxeh8rmM
transaction
75e49612eb37e784564b816e9cd6ae2a1edc2c77de55de9022f52963da1e9ee5
spent
true